Specimen Required


Container/Tube: Sterile, leak-proof container

Note: Specimen trap collection containers (with suction catheters attached) will be rejected due to high-risk of leakage and contamination upon opening. Avoid use of these for bronchoalveolar lavage specimens.

Specimen Volume: 2 mL

Additional Information:

1. If specimen transfer into an acceptable sterile container is necessary, perform specimen transfer in a biosafety cabinet.

2. For staff safety, the following double bagging of samples must be followed:

-a. Place closed specimen container in an individual, sealed 4 x 6 Biohazard Bag (T877).

-b. Place Biohazard bag in a Refrigerate Specimen Bag (T229).

-c. Multiple sealed Biohazard bags can go into a single transfer bag.

Method Name

Enzyme Immunoassay (EIA)

Useful For

Aiding in the diagnosis of invasive aspergillosis using bronchoalveolar lavage specimens

 

Assessing response to therapy
